Approvals — Pickpath Optimizer (Harrowgate warehouse). Security reviewers should note that the pick-list optimizer reads order data through a scoped service account with read-only access; route outputs contain no customer identifiers. Changes to data access scope, model inputs, or export formats require a documented approval and a privacy checklist. Every such approval must be signed by the data owner named below.

signatory, yahog-badug: Quenix Ulaael

**Q: The nightly search reindex failed — what now?**

A: Check the Murkwell reindex job logs first. Most failures are transient shard timeouts; rerun once. Don't swap aliases manually. If the job reports the snapshot vault is sealed (happens after repeated failures), it must be unsealed before any rerun will succeed. Unseal it with the recovery passphrase on the next line.

strongbox words: druvan-lamys-eliius-jorax-istox-soreth-ulays-gilix-ralix-oliiel-norwyn-casvan-praius

## Dark mode — Glintboard admin

Plugin authors: dark mode is resolved server-side. Glintboard injects a theme token into every admin page; your plugin must read it, not sniff the OS. Hardcoded hex values will be rejected at review. Use the published palette variables only. If your panel renders before the token resolves, show the neutral skeleton — do not flash light mode. Theme toggles are per-user, cached for the session. The theming service runs with the following configuration.

config for tageg-hahaf:
holwyn:
  pin: 0356
  tenant: quenael
  seal: seal_a4749a2c
  metrics_host: metrics.holwyn.braskworks.test
  standby_team: silmir
  escalation: novdor-gilys
  nonce: 413a2f